Hi.......I just noticed the insulation, inside the door of my Coleman EB12 is filthy from cat litter dust, and just 5 years of not thinking of vacuuming the door.
Vacuuming it doesn't really get it clean. It appears to be glued on.
I'm assuming it is not replaceable?

It's glued in. If you really want to clean it, wait for a HOT day, hose it off real well with a "shower" setting on your hose then set it in the sun for a day or so to dry. Don't lay the door flat as it will pool water and take forever to dry, just stand it up and let the insulation side face the sun.
